Description
Technical field
The utility model relates to clamping tool for machine work, particularly a kind of excircle of barrel-shaped parts Special Fixture for Machining.
Background technology
Tube kind part, the rough turning processing of the cylinder jacket part particularly produced in enormous quantities is all use as fixture with scroll chuck.Due to the design feature of the part of sleeve type itself, namely the diameter of axle is than very large, and when three-jaw clamping, clamping force is comparatively large, and simultaneously because the parts such as cylinder sleeve are longer, when processing, cutting force is large, and clamping force can not meet the demands, and all needs the afterbody in addition supplemental support at part.
Utility model CN 202824716 U discloses a kind of sleeve part rough turning clamp for machining, this fixture comprises taper mandrel, pull bar, taper ringfeder, spring and nut, the cylindrical of taper ringfeder circumferentially evenly axially opens shrinkage joint, taper ringfeder is contained on the outer wall of taper mandrel along axis direction through spring housing, pull bar is through taper mandrel, the centre bore of spring and taper ringfeder, one end hold-down nut of pull bar, taper ringfeder does radial harmomegathus under the effect of the conical surface cooperatively interacted, when taper ringfeder coordinates the conical surface to be moved to the left along the axis direction of taper mandrel, taper ringfeder radial direction is opened, the taper ringfeder radial contraction when taper ringfeder coordinates the conical surface to move right along the axis direction of taper mandrel, prior art alleviates the labour intensity of employee, ensure converted products quality, enhance productivity.But, in prior art, need taper mandrel and taper ringfeder first to coordinate, again by the mating reaction of pull bar, hold-down nut and spring, make taper ringfeder under the effect of the conical surface that cooperatively interacts, do radial harmomegathus, structure is simplified not, operates and has certain trouble.
Summary of the invention
The utility model technical issues that need to address are to provide a kind of excircle of barrel-shaped parts Special Fixture for Machining, this fixture in guarantee converted products quality, enhance productivity effect when, structure is simple, easy to operate, suitablely widelys popularize.
For solving above-mentioned technical problem, a kind of excircle of barrel-shaped parts Special Fixture for Machining of the present utility model, comprises mandrel and ringfeder; Described ringfeder is provided with central through hole, and mandrel and ringfeder are coordinated by central through hole to be installed; Described ringfeder is provided with relative cell body, and one end of described cell body is opening, and the other end of cell body is cecum; Described central through hole is tightening hole, described mandrel is processed with fastening block and described tightening hole matches; The two ends of described mandrel are provided with screw thread, described screw thread coordinates and is provided with adjusting nut.
Further, described tightening hole is taper hole, and described fastening block is cone, and described taper hole and described cone match.
Further, the tapering of described taper hole is 10-30 °.
Further, packing ring is provided with between described adjusting nut and ringfeder.
Further, the material of described ringfeder is aluminium alloy.
After adopting said structure, by the mating reaction of adjusting nut and mandrel, utilize the mating reaction in tightening hole in fastening block and ringfeder on mandrel, ringfeder is made to do radial harmomegathus, effectively prevent the cylindrical of thin-wall sleeve tube kind part problem of clamping, machining deformation during fine finishining on lathe and grinding machine, simplify part of the prior art simultaneously, while providing cost savings, also facilitate operation.

Detailed description of the invention
As shown in Figures 1 and 2, a kind of excircle of barrel-shaped parts Special Fixture for Machining of the present utility model, comprises mandrel 1 and ringfeder 4; Described ringfeder 4 is provided with central through hole 5, and mandrel 1 and ringfeder 4 are coordinated by central through hole 5 to be installed; Described ringfeder 4 is provided with relative cell body 6, and one end of described cell body 6 is opening, and the other end of cell body 6 is cecum; Described central through hole 5 is tightening hole, and described mandrel 1 is provided with fastening block 7 and matches with described tightening hole, and namely tightening hole and fastening block 7 can carry out relative motion under the effect of external force, make the ringfeder 4 having cell body 6 can do radial harmomegathus; The two ends of described mandrel 1 are provided with screw thread, described screw thread coordinates and is provided with adjusting nut 2.The quantity of adjusting nut 2 is two, and an adjusting nut uses in clamping process, is with moving mandrel 1 to move, facilitates easy to operate by adjusting nut 2; Another adjusting nut clamping later stage is used for the last position of fixed central spindle 1, and ensure that in process, mandrel 1 can not offset.
And the material of ringfeder 4 is aluminium alloy, the light weight of aluminium alloy, and plasticity is good, by force restorative for after radial harmomegathus, extends service life.
Be provided with packing ring 3 between described adjusting nut 2 and ringfeder 4, packing ring 3 ensure that the fastness of clamping between adjusting nut 2 and ringfeder 4.
During use, thin-wall sleeve tube kind part that will be processed is sleeved on ringfeder 4, is now the relative cooperation loosened between workpiece with ringfeder 4, then mandrel 1 is sleeved on ringfeder 4, then fastening block 7 coordinates with tightening hole, adjusting nut 2 by thread set in mandrel one end, then the power that mandrel 1 one is outside is given, fastening block 7 can be axially moved along the axis in tightening hole, because ringfeder 4 is provided with relative cell body 6, when fastening block 7 axially moves along the axis in tightening hole, ringfeder 4 is in by the state of spreading, then make it and the coordinating to become and closely cooperate of workpiece inner wall, effectively prevent the cylindrical of workpiece clamping during fine finishining on lathe and grinding machine, machining deformation, ensure and improve crudy, thus improve production efficiency, cut down finished cost.
As shown in Figure 3, further, described tightening hole is taper hole, described fastening block 7 is cone, described taper hole and described cone match, namely the inner conical surface of ringfeder 4 and the male cone (strobilus masculinus) of mandrel 1 upper cone coordinate, mandrel 1 is when the effect of external force makes it and ringfeder 4 makes move toward one another, then reach the object that ringfeder 4 makes radial harmomegathus, make it and the coordinating to become and closely cooperate of workpiece inner wall, effectively prevent the cylindrical of workpiece clamping, machining deformation during fine finishining on lathe and grinding machine, ensure and improve crudy, thus improve production efficiency, cut down finished cost.
Further, the tapering of described taper hole is 10-30 °, and such tapering is arranged, and both ensure that the normal use of instrument, and has reduced the wearing and tearing in the process of taper hole and cone relative motion simultaneously, and extended its service life.
